From fcc10f3eb12add680de422c8e2190e6de4c57d3b Mon Sep 17 00:00:00 2001 From: Aleksandr Kurbatov <ak@geant.org> Date: Tue, 14 Jan 2025 19:42:51 +0000 Subject: [PATCH] update `service_checks` role --- geant/gap_ansible/roles/service_checks/tasks/main.yml |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/geant/gap_ansible/roles/service_checks/tasks/main.yml b/geant/gap_ansible/roles/service_checks/tasks/main.yml index a6554fdd..848c17d4 100644 --- a/geant/gap_ansible/roles/service_checks/tasks/main.yml +++ b/geant/gap_ansible/roles/service_checks/tasks/main.yml @@ -1,5 +1,14 @@ --- # tasks file for service_checks +- name: Import group_vars/all + ansible.builtin.include_vars: + dir: /opt/ansible_inventory/group_vars/all + +- name: Load netconf connection config + ansible.builtin.set_fact: + ansible_connection: "{{ netconf_access[ap.sbp.edge_port.node.vendor].ansible_connection }}" + ansible_network_os: "{{ netconf_access[ap.sbp.edge_port.node.vendor].ansible_network_os }}" + - name: Ping peer via SBP when: object == 'sbp' ansible.builtin.include_tasks: sbp_checks.yaml -- GitLab